UCB Completes Acquisition of Candid Therapeutics for $2.2 Billion
UCB announced on Wednesday the completion of its acquisition of Candid Therapeutics, a clinical-stage biotech specializing in T-cell engaging therapies. The transaction, valued at up to $2.2 billion, adds cizutamig, a drug candidate designed to target pathogenic B cells in autoimmune diseases, to its portfolio.
UCB finalized the acquisition of Candid Therapeutics on Wednesday, a strategic move in the field of innovative immunotherapies. The transaction totals $2.2 billion, including $2 billion paid as an initial payment and up to $200 million in future milestone payments contingent on the achievement of clinical or regulatory milestones.
This acquisition strengthens UCB's position in immunology and expands its capabilities in next-generation biologics.

Cizutamig, the principal asset of Candid, is a bispecific antibody targeting the B-cell maturation antigen (BCMA) present on plasma cells and CD3 on T cells. This agent is designed to promote the elimination of pathogenic B cell populations by T cells.
The drug candidate is currently being evaluated in several Phase 1 clinical trials for various autoimmune diseases. Cizutamig has not been approved by the FDA or other health authorities at this stage of development.
A Strategic Immunological Platform
This acquisition is part of UCB's strategy to strengthen its immunological platform around T-cell engaging therapies for autoimmune and inflammatory diseases. Concurrently, the group presented new Phase 2/3 data on Bimzelx (bimekizumab) in psoriatic arthritis and axial spondyloarthritis, as well as mechanistic data reinforcing the profile of Cimzia in rheumatoid arthritis, at Eular 2026 last week.
